Nearby Communities in the 1890s


We largely built the following list with information that came from an Atlas published by Rand McNally in 1895. The Atlas had details such as the population of the community (which appears to have come from the 1890 Census) and whether there was a post office and/or railroad service available. Over time, we will continue to add communities that we find during our research.

If it applies, we indicate whether a community no longer exists and is now historic.<1>

While we didn't find Logandale in the Atlas, the following communities of the 1890's would have been found near the current location of Logandale. The following communities are listed based on their distance, with the one closest to Logandale listed first.
